    Default Toy Review - Beast Hunters Legion Twinstrike

    (Please post photos, comments or even a fully comprehensive review - these are just brief details to get you started)

    Series - Transformers Prime
    Sub-line - Beast Hunters - Cyberverse
    Size/class - Legion
    New/remould/redeco - new
    Wave - 1
    Released here - March 2013
    Approximate Retail Price - $7-9
    Approximate Size - 7cm
    Allegiance - Predacon
    Alt-mode - two-headed beast
    Main Features/Gimmicks - Combiner, Terrorcon homage (Sinnertwin)
    Main Colours - Yellow, blue, purple
    Main Accessories - weapon

    While he has a relatively straightforward transformation, it is the little things that impress with Sinnertwin. The simple modification of being able to rotate his calves in alt mode into his robotic mode thighs makes a massive world of difference and is such an easy to implement step that more creature based alt mode should have utilised.

    Great colours, the metallic sheen is supurb, it is a figure that looks better in real life as opposed to the photoshopped images.

    Worth every cent.

    Excellent toy. It's simple, but elegant and efficient. The engineering and design of this toy is really quite refreshing - they've really put in a notable effort to avoid this being yet another "stand up" transforming quadruped. The weapon can be both a melee hammer or a gun. This is really quite a fun toy that offers impressive value for its relative small size and cheaper price point.

    Probably not worth Myer/Target's full $9 RRP, but for about $7 it's a great toy.

    Quote Originally Posted by Trent View Post
    So what's the go with this guy and Abominus? Is he part of the combiner or is it just the Target 5 pack that is getting released?
    It looks like these don't need any extra bits to combine, so if you get the five individual figures, you will still be able to create Abominus. I think the 5-pack is just a convenient way of getting the set all at once, instead of waiting several months for the individual toys. (and it is likely to be redecoed too, but not sure if it will, or needs to)
